Capítulo 2. Muestra de tecnología
Las siguientes configuraciones y funcionalidades se proporcionan como muestras de tecnología únicamente. No reciben soporte para usar en el entorno de producción y puede estar sujeta a cambios significativos en el futuro. Consulte esta nota en el Portal del cliente de Red Hat en un ámbito de soporte para funcionalidades de muestras de tecnología.
- Modern Enterprise Web Applications con Server-Side JavaScript en JVM (muestra de tecnología solamente para JBoss EAP 7.0)
- JBoss EAP 7 le permite escribir JavaScripts del lado del servidor (mediante funcionalidades JDK 8 Nashorn) para desarrollar rápidamente los puntos de acceso REST que pueden sacar CDI beans, realizar búsquedas JNDI e invocar JPA Entity Beans. El proyecto Undertow ofrece esta funcionalidad.
- Scripts PowerShell
Los scripts PowerShell están disponibles como una muestra previa de tecnología únicamente y no reciben soporte. Los scripts PowerShell están diseñados para funcionar con la versión 2 y más recientes, debido a que JBoss EAP recibe soporte en Windows Server 2008 R2 Enterprise x86_64 y Windows Server 2012 R2 Standard x86_64.
- Windows Server 2008 R2 Enterprise x86_64 usa por defecto la versión 2 de PowerShell. Se puede instalar una versión más reciente.
Windows Server 2012 R2 Standard x86_64 usa por defecto la versión 4 de PowerShell. Se puede instalar una versión más reciente.
La ruta de los scripts PowerShell es
EAP_HOME/biny usted puede usar los scripts cuando desee usar el lenguaje de scripts moderno en Windows.
- Undertow proporciona soporte para el estándar HTTP/2
- Undertow proporciona soporte para el estándar HTTP/2 (muestra de tecnología únicamente para JBoss EAP 7.0). HTTP/2 reduce la latencia al comprimir los encabezados y multiplexar corrientes sobre la misma conexión TCP. También soporta la capacidad de un servidor para enviar recursos al cliente antes de haberlos solicitado, lo cual agiliza la carga de páginas.
- Singleton MDB agrupada
- El Singleton MDB en clúster es una funcionalidad de muestra previa de tecnología de JBoss EAP 7. Cuando se identifica un MDB como un Singleton agrupado e implementado en un clúster, siempre estará activo únicamente en un nodo a la vez. Cuando el nodo de servidor falla o es apagado, el MDB Singleton agrupado se activa en un nodo diferente e inicia los mensajes de consumo en dicho nodo.
- Plantilla de fuente de datos en consola administrativa
- La plantilla de fuente de datos provista para crear nuevas fuentes de datos en la consola administrativa es una funcionalidad de muestra previa de tecnología en JBoss EAP 7.
- JCA y fuentes de datos
-
JBoss EAP 7 soporta una implementación
DistributedWorkManagerbasada en el proyecto JGroups. Esta es una muestra de tecnología únicamente. - Monitorización de transacciones
JBoss EAP 7 soporta la monitorización de transacciones. Los dos atributos siguientes se agregan para rastrear las transacciones:
-
number-of-system-rollbacks: El número de transacciones que fueron restauradas debido a un error interno del sistema. average-commit-time: El tiempo promedio en nanosegundos para confirmar una transacción.Estas estadísticas están disponibles únicamente a través del cliente JMX estándar.
NotaUn número reducido de transacciones estancadas puede desvirtuar todo el
average-commit-time.
-
- Configuración de algunos subsistemas en la consola administrativa
La configuración de los siguientes subsistemas mediante la consola administrativa es una funcionalidad de muestra previa de tecnología en JBoss EAP 7:
- IO
- Remoto
- BeanValidation
- Jaxrs
- Jdr
- Jsf
- Jsr77
- Nombrado
- Pojo
- RequestController
- Sar
- SecurityManager
- Singleton
- Weld
- Procesamiento por lotes (JSR 352) manejado por JBeret
El procesamiento por lotes (JSR 352) es manejado por JBeret. JBeret tiene las siguientes tres anotaciones que podrían hacer parte de la especificación del lote en un lanzamiento futuro.
-
@org.jberet.cdi.JobScoped -
@org.jberet.cdi.StepScoped @org.jberet.cdi.PartitionScopedEstas anotaciones están en el módulo
org.jberet.core, el cual es un módulo privado. Estas anotaciones específicas se consideran únicamente como una muestra de tecnología. En un próximo lanzamiento estas anotaciones pueden pasar a un módulo público con soporte. A partir de ahora, el uso de estas anotaciones resultará en un mensaje de advertencia que indica que el móduloorg.jberet.corees un módulo privado.
-
- Eventos Server-Sent en Java (SSE)
- Se proporciona una implementación del Server-Sent Event Model en Java para clientes que funcionen con clientes móviles y ricos. Incluye únicamente la implementación de servidor. Esta es unicamente una muestra previa de tecnología.
- Protocolo Microsoft Azure Discovery
-
El protocolo discovery
AZURE_PINGJGroups para Microsoft Azure ha sido probado de forma mínima y está disponible para una vista previa de tecnología únicamente en JBoss EAP 7. Para obtener más información, consulte JBEAP-3327 y el repositorio GitHubjgroups-azure. - Imagen de contenedores JBoss EAP
-
La imagen de base para contenedores JBoss EAP,
registry.access.redhat.com/jboss-eap-7-tech-preview/eap70, distribuida a través de Red Hat Docker Registry es una muestra de tecnología y se destina únicamente para desarrollo únicamente. No recibe soporte en producción. Para obtener más información sobre la imagen de contenedores JBoss EAP, consulte Cómo usar Red Hat JBoss Enterprise Application Platform Docker Image.